人工智能(Artificial Intelligence,简称AI)是计算机科学的一个分支,它试图理解和构建智能的实体,使机器能够模拟人类的思维和行为,进行学习、推理、解决问题、理解语言等。人工智能的研究领域非常广泛,包括机器学习、自然语言处理、计算机视觉、机器人技术等。
1. 机器学习:机器学习是人工智能的一个重要分支,它让计算机通过数据学习和改进其性能。机器学习算法可以分为监督学习、无监督学习和强化学习三大类。监督学习是指给定输入和输出,通过训练模型来预测输出;无监督学习是指没有明确的输入输出关系,通过分析数据中的模式来进行学习;强化学习则是一种通过与环境的交互来学习的方法,它的目标是最大化某种奖励。
2. 自然语言处理:自然语言处理是研究如何使计算机能够理解、解释和生成人类语言的技术。NLP主要包括文本挖掘、信息提取、语义分析、情感分析、机器翻译、问答系统等。
3. 计算机视觉:计算机视觉是指让计算机“看”和“理解”图像和视频的技术。计算机视觉的研究内容包括图像识别、目标检测、图像分割、场景理解等。
4. 机器人技术:机器人技术是研究如何使机器能够模仿人类的行为和思维,以完成各种任务。机器人技术主要包括机器人感知、机器人控制、机器人导航、机器人规划等。
5. 知识表示与推理:知识表示是指如何将现实世界的知识转化为计算机可以理解的形式,而知识推理则是根据已有的知识,推导出新的知识。
6. 专家系统:专家系统是一种基于知识的计算机程序,它可以模拟领域专家的决策过程,解决特定领域的问题。
7. 深度学习:深度学习是一种机器学习方法,它通过多层次的神经网络来学习数据的复杂特征。深度学习在图像识别、语音识别、自然语言处理等领域取得了显著的成果。
8. 强化学习:强化学习是一种通过与环境的交互来学习的方法,它的目标是最大化某种奖励。强化学习在游戏、机器人控制、自动驾驶等领域有广泛的应用。
9. 大数据与云计算:大数据是指海量、多样、快速变化的数据,而云计算则是一种提供计算资源和服务的模式。大数据分析和云计算技术的结合,可以处理和分析大规模的数据集,为人工智能的发展提供了强大的支持。
10. 人机交互:人机交互是指计算机与用户之间的交流方式,包括界面设计、语音识别、手势识别等。人机交互技术的发展,使得人工智能更加贴近人类的生活,提高了用户体验。